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
835776 03504546719 0068377197 23008154
051479003 434751373
051479003 434751373
647817 094 148
All about undefined
Interested in learning more?
051479003 434751373
647817 094 148
See more
49731068 060859433
55170 98921419 662 50544777002
See more
3695716139 896210359
65 21531516612 72080749206 8263974
See more